How can I reset the TPMS on a 2017 Buick Encore?

To start resetting the tire pressure monitor system light, you should first verify that your tires are filled to the recommended level of 35 PSI for both the front and rear tires. It's okay if they are slightly under 35 PSI, but try to keep it close to that number. If you don't have a tire pressure gauge, you can easily buy one for about $15. Once you've checked and adjusted the tire pressure, simply drive for a few miles at a speed of 20 mph or higher. The vehicle will automatically calibrate itself, and the light should go off.
